Write two major functions each of testis and ovary.

Functions of the Testis

They produce male gametes called spermatozoa by the process of spermatogenesis.

The leydig cells of the seminiferous tubules secrete the male sex hormone called testosterone. Testosterone aids the development of secondary sex characteristics in males.

Functions of the ovary

They produce female gametes called ova by the process of oogenesis.

The growing Graffian follicles secrete the female sex hormone called estrogen. Estrogen aids the development of secondary sex characteristics in females.
